Co-authored by Robert Whitman, Adam Smiley, and Meredith Kurz In a closely watched case affecting the viability of unpaid internship programs at for-profit employers, the Second Circuit held that the “primary beneficiary” test should be used to decide whether interns should be deemed employees or trainees.
